Deposit | London, The British Museum, BM 117809=1925,0923.5 |
Notes | Purchased from Ibrahim Salunjie in 1901. Acquired in Aden. |
Support type | Artefact » Seal » Stamp seal |
Material | Bronze |
Measures | h. 0.48, l. 1.4, w. 0.92; wt. 2.5g |
Notes on support and decorations | A very worn bronze scaraboid bead, pierced longitudinally. The oval face bears one-line of inscription, with is a straight border line at the top and the bottom. Convex back. |
